Meuble à portes en placage d’acajou, bronze patiné et doré, travail probablement étranger de la fin du XVIIIe / début du XIXe siècle

  • Haut. 92,5 cm, larg. 120 cm, prof. 52,5 cm
  • Height 36 1/3 in; width 42 1/4 in; depth 20 2/2 in
ouvrant à deux vantaux centrés chacun d'une figure de bacchante dans un médaillon de bronze, découvrant une étagère, le plateau supporté par une lingotière sculptée d'une frise de feuilles d'eau et de feuilles de refend, la ceinture ornée de symboles variés dans des encadrements de bronze doré, les angles à pans coupés formant niche recevant des colonnes à fût balustre en bois noirci et ornementation de bronze doré, la plinthe surmontée d'une lingotière à décor de frise de feuilles d'acanthes et de feuilles d'eau ; plateau en placage de jaspe de Sicile

Condition

The illustration of the catalogue is accurate. Good overall condition despite the inevitable scratches and marks due to age and use. There is a minor and restored vertical shrinkage crack on each mahogany panel. The left hand lateral side of the plinth has to be refixed properly. A few minor losses to the mahogany veneer of the plinth. A few minor restored chips to the jasper top. The gilding of the mounts is slightly tarnished and rubbed. An element of the inner lock of the door is missing. Very elegant model with a nice old provenance. The veneer of the top is restored but it does not matter as the top is veneered with original minor hair cracks between each marble piece.
